With The Underground Detective’s technology, you will finally be able to avoid wasted time and money by scanning directly … mswipetechWebThe Proceq GP8000 ground penetrating radar is light weight and easy-to-use concrete scanner that connects wirelessly to an iPad. The equipment produces high resolution scans up to a maximum depth of 700 mm by using a stepped frequency antenna which covers a frequency range of 0.2 to 4.0 GHz.
